Transaction f3ecddb93ff941e66ed50211a593b5a07ced0ff5da978c281949b5ec557f7b19
1 Input
1 Output
-
f3ecddb93ff941e66ed50211a593b5a07ced0ff5da978c281949b5ec557f7b19:0
- value
- 42337939
- script pubkey
- OP_0 OP_PUSHBYTES_20 25a6f7bb4dc9fe69807035af5602343b6a985543
- address
- bc1qykn00w6de8lxnqrsxkh4vq358d4fs42rf6fku0